Equipment Technicians at Polar Semiconductor in Bloomington, MN maintain and repair 200mm semiconductor manufacturing equipment in a clean room environment. Shift Technicians monitor tool performance and schedules to perform preventative maintenance on the equipment along with using mechanical, electronic and computer skills to troubleshoot and repair tool issues. They assist with equipment installs, tests and reviewing/editing equipment procedures. Technicians are expected to perform quality workmanship, use problem solving skills and thoroughly document maintenance activities on the equipment.

Physical Requirements for this position include: Walking and standing on cleanroom floors for prolonged periods during 12-hour shifts. Working in a cleanroom environment and wearing clean room attire (bunny suit, mask, gloves, protective eye wear and booties). Gown/degown several times a shift. Ability to wear PPE (Personal Protective Equipment) for hazardous chemicals and/or high temperatures. Ability to handle small tools (pinch/grip/grasp/torque/crimp) - fine manipulation for pliers, screwdriver, meter devices, keyboard, etc. Frequently to continuously (50%-70%) throughout duration of 12-hour shifts. Ability/dexterity to manipulate wires, flow tubes, tool parts etc. in awkward, confining spaces. Ability to bend, squat, kneel, stoop. Frequently to continuously (50% to 70%) throughout duration of 12-hour shifts. Ability to formally lift/carry/push/pull up to 50 lbs – most common is up to 10 to 25 pounds frequently. Ability to safely control/perform tool maintenance activities (i.e.: pinch/grip/grasp/torque/crimp) while working in areas/on tools with high voltage, toxic gases, chemicals. i.e.: Securely grip tools while performing maintenance functions. Overhead reach and extended reach up to 50 lbs occasionally. Visual acuity. Mental and Cognitive Abilities: retention, repeatability, decision making, prioritizing, judgment calls, reasoning, assessing/interpreting/applying from Operating Instructions, concentration, attentiveness, accuracy.
